[英]How to make grid of divs ignore eachother
所以我有一個用jQuery的remove函數刪除的div網格。 刪除一個div后,其余的移動。 有沒有一種方法可以保持網格的形狀,並且在移除時使div保持在原位? 謝謝。
鏈接-https: //jsfiddle.net/n4y6sfg6/7/
.boards{
height:630px;
width:630px;
background-color:orange;
border-radius:5px;
left:50%;
margin-left:-315px;
position:relative;
}
.row{
width:100%;
height:157.5px;
}
.cards{
width:120px;
height:125px;
display:inline-block;
margin:16px;
border-radius: 5px;
background-color:grey;
vertical-align:top;
}
不要刪除它們,而是將visibility: hidden;
設置為visibility: hidden;
不要刪除div,您可以將一個類添加到要隱藏的div中,例如
<div class="cards remove-card"></div>
然后將類的樣式設置為
.remove-card{
visibility:hidden;
}
如果要繼續使用jQuery,可以使用opacity函數。
$("#element").opacity(0);
這將使元素完全保留在原處,但不可見。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.